Rare ornamental fish bred in captivity
The Hawaiian masked angelfish has been bred in captivity for the first
time. The rare ornamental fish was born at the Waikiki Aquarium.
Collectors pay as much as $5,000 for the Hawaiian masked angelfish,
which is native to the Northwestern Hawaiian Islands.
"We're thrilled with this landmark achievement in the field of
aquaculture," aquarium director Bruce Carson. The parental fish were
all juvenile females when they were collected at Midway Island in 1993.
They grew to maturity at the aquarium.
Spawning research began when one of the females changed sex and
became a male, which is normal as the
species ages, Mr Carlson added. A breakthrough came when aquarium
biologist Karen Brittain discovered a new, living food source to sustain
the small larval angelfish, he said.
The first-ever aquarium-bred larval masked angelfish began
metamorphosis over the past two weeks, with the juveniles now
one-half-inch miniatures of their parents, Mr Carlson said.

Well my suggestion, for what it's worth would be to throw them in a
tank and see what you end up with. I have had spawns that turned
out brown and ugly, they are interm spawn that hold the genetics for
what I wanted in the end and although I never did get what I wanted
I have breed some wonderful fish from those ugly ones. As a matter
of fact the ones I have sold I am told are winning first and second
place in Local Aquarium shows.
Now what I was working for was a Melano/Camboidian and they all have
the genes for it. Now I don't have the prunet square in front of me
but they ended up ccblblmm. They are black bodied with a strong
steel color on the fins. Some had red in the fins but not to much.
Anyway, Now I'm babbling so I better stop typing.
Jeff
